Abstract

Recently excavated, mineral-preserved textile fragments recovered from three largely undisturbed Viking Age inhumation female graves in Vinjefjord, Mid-Norway were analysed by Fourier transform infrared spectroscopy (FTIR) equipped with attenuated total reflection (ATR) to identify fibre type and potential dyes. The textiles were found in intimate contact with copper-alloy garment accessories and originate from a boat burial and a simple oval pit burial at Skeiet in Vinjeøra and a burial chamber at Hestnes in Valsøyfjord. Five textiles were selected for analysis. Three were reliably identified as cellulosebased or hair/wool. The degree of mineral preservation of the remaining two samples was too advanced to establish a conclusive identification. The wool-identified sample tested positive for the plant-based dye indigo. The application of FTIR analysis to archaeological textiles to identify both fibre type and dyestuffs, is not uncommon. However, its application to Viking Age period textile remains recovered from excavations in Norway has not been previously reported.
